Bundesliga - Derby win eases Doll pressure

Ten-man Borussia Dortmund beat Bochum 2-1 in the Ruhr derby on Friday to end a three-match losing streak and ease the pressure on coach Thomas Doll.

In front of a sell-out crowd of 72,200, Dortmund went in front with an angled shot from Brazilian Tinga after Bochum's Czech goalkeeper Jan Lastuvka failed to hold a shot from captain Christian Woerns in the 17th minute.

Pole Marcin Mieciel equalised for Bochum 18 minutes later before Woerns was sent off early in the second half for a second bookable offence.

Dortmund shrugged off his dismissal and Giovanni Federico grabbed the winner with 20 minutes left, firing in a loose ball from 15 metres after Bochum failed to clear a corner.

The victory lifted Dortmund away from the relegation zone to 10th in the Bundesliga. Bochum remained 14th after their sixth consecutive match without a win.
